Product Overview
Sodium citrate dihydrate is the sodium salt of citric acid, appearing as white crystalline granules or powder with a salty and slightly sour taste. This safe, efficient, and multifunctional organic acid salt combines pH buffering, metal ion sequestration, emulsification/stabilization, and flavor modification capabilities.

Core Applications
Food & Beverage Industry
Acidity Regulator & Buffer (E331): Maintains system stability in jams, jellies, candies, beverages, meat products, and condiments
Emulsifier & Stabilizer: Prevents oil-water separation in processed cheese, non-dairy cream, and ice cream
Metal Ion Sequestrant: Chelates iron and copper ions to prevent oxidation and extend shelf life
Flavor Enhancer: Mitigates harshness and improves overall flavor profile
Pharmaceutical & Personal Care
Anticoagulant: Key component in ACD blood preservation solutions
Diuretic & Urine Alkalinizer: Used in medical formulations
pH Buffer & Stabilizer: For injectable formulations and oral rehydration salts
Personal Care: pH adjuster and chelating agent in shampoos, body washes, and toothpaste
Industrial Applications
Detergent Builder: Environmentally friendly phosphate alternative for water softening
Water Treatment: Component in corrosion and scale inhibitors for boiler and cooling systems
Metal Treatment: Complexing agent in cyanide-free electroplating baths
Specialized Uses
Concrete retarder for extended setting times
Photography fixing bath component
Textile dyeing mordant and pH regulator

Safety Information:
Sodium citrate is Generally Recognized As Safe (GRAS). Metabolized to citric acid and bicarbonate with no accumulation in the body. Used as needed within Good Manufacturing Practice guidelines.
